Android Programming with Kotlin for Begliners is a comprehensive guide for beginners to start building Android apps using Kotlin, the first-class programming language declared by Google. The book adopts a project-style approach, focusing on teaching the fundamentals of Android app development and the essentials of Kotlin by building three real-world apps and more than a dozen mini-apps. It begins by giving you a strong grasp of how Kotlin and Android work together before gradually moving onto exploring the various Android APIs for building stunning apps for Android with ease. /n/n You will learn to make your apps more presentable using different layouts, dive deep into Kotlin programming concepts, and connect your Kotlin code to the UI. The book also covers adding multilingual text, animation, graphics, and sound effects to your apps. By the end, you will have sound knowledge about significant Kotlin programming concepts and start building your own fully featured Android apps.
